ENG vs NZ: Glenn Phillips Leads New Zealand Recovery as Jacob Bethell Impresses at The Oval

New Zealand all-rounder Glenn Phillips produced a fighting innings to help the Black Caps recover against England on the opening stages of the second Test at The Oval. Alongside wicketkeeper-batter Tom Blundell, Phillips steadied the innings after England’s bowlers made early breakthroughs. England’s young all-rounder Jacob Bethell also grabbed attention with an impressive bowling performance that kept the hosts in the contest.

Glenn Phillips Anchors New Zealand’s Recovery

After New Zealand found themselves under pressure at 107 for 4, Glenn Phillips stepped in with a composed and aggressive knock. His partnership with Tom Blundell helped rebuild the innings and prevented England from taking complete control of the match.

Phillips showed excellent temperament against a challenging bowling attack and remained one of New Zealand’s most dependable performers during the recovery phase. His innings once again highlighted why he is considered one of the most versatile cricketers in international cricket.

Tom Blundell Registers Crucial Half-Century

Tom Blundell played a key supporting role by scoring a valuable fifty. The wicketkeeper-batter formed important partnerships with both Daryl Mitchell and Glenn Phillips, helping New Zealand move from a difficult position to a competitive total.

Blundell’s innings was particularly important as it marked New Zealand’s first half-century of the ongoing Test series.

Jacob Bethell Makes Impact for England

England youngster Jacob Bethell emerged as one of the standout performers for the home side. The left-arm spinner claimed crucial wickets and helped England regain momentum during the later stages of the day.

Bethell’s ability to break partnerships proved significant, and his performance has strengthened his reputation as one of England’s most promising young all-rounders.
